    As much as I can imagine myself saying something as silly as "all notes are sharp" (which becomes essentially meaningless), I can't agree with all of the above statements. Particularly that "all intervals in a tuned piano are flat." First of all, an interval cannot be "flat" but I'm guessing this was a way of saying "too narrow." But actually, major thirds are too wide on the piano compared to just intonation, not too narrow. Maybe that's why we hear that third as flat when it's sung. Maybe what you really need to do is sing a pure fifth which will make the third seem more "just." (Having said that, I have also worked with singers who sing the third so low that it is below a "just" third; but in these cases it seems to be a technical issue rather than an aural one.)

  • dad29
    Posts: 2,217
    Donna's right--it's the unification of vowel sounds which counts.

    Some choral directors (myself included) advocate thinking of the letter "h" following each (Latin) vowel. If that's done by the singers, the dipthongs (aaaa-EEE, eye-EEEEE, ho-YOU) disappear. Others (one children's chorus in Chicago, e.g.) manage to train the singers to sing the vowel "pure," and don't have to resort to the "h trick." I think that it's very difficult to re-train adults to the 'pure vowel' production, so I use the "h-trick."

    But there's more. The singers also have to have basic jaw mechanics correct, which is usually described (loosely) as almost slack-jawed (no tension, please) with the singer thinking of "pointing" the sound "to" a point slightly above the upper teeth. THIS gives the voice resonance inside the skull (mileage may vary according to the size of the Gift of Brains.)

  • When you tune a piano to A-440 you then set all the 5ths slightly flat....no? So the fifth of every chord that is played is flat. Of course, the 4ths are then all sharp, and the thirds are wide, so I should have said all intervals on the piano are out of tune one way or another. And don't say that octaves are in tune because every piano requires them to be stretched to some degree because of inharmonicity...
  • mahrt
    Posts: 517
    The tuning system should be different for chant and for polyphony. For chant, a Pythagorean system works, where the whole steps are slightly wide, making the major third wide and the half step narrow. Fourths and fifths are perfect.

    For polyphony, some advocate "just intonation"--all intervals are tuned perfect by ear. I don't buy that, because the major third will be tuned acoustically, i.e., a little bit low, but that makes the leading tones a little bit low. So I have observed that my choir, which sings chant in something that approximates Pythagorean tuning, sings polyphony in a mix of Pythagorean and just intonation, tuning intervals according to where they lead. This means that intervals within a phrase may not be perfectly consonant, but rather contribute a sense of motion and direction to the counterpoint, and intervals at the conclusion of phrases are perfectly tuned, contributing a sense of repose.
  • incantuincantu
    Posts: 989
    When I say an interval cannot be flat (or for that matter, sharp) that is to say that an interval is the distance between two pitches. That distance can be described as wide or narrow (and then, only compared to some standard) but not as sharp or flat. A pitch that is a certain interval above or below a given pitch can be sharp or flat, but not the interval itself. I think Noel you mean to say that on a piano the note is a fifth above a given pitch is heard as flat. But you could just as easily say that a fifth below a given note is heard as sharp. Either way, the interval is narrow compared to a pure fifth.
